CMS data shows Dove Healthcare - Spooner earning a D grade with a score of 48/100, placing it below most facilities in Wisconsin. Prospective residents and families should carefully review the specific areas of concern detailed below.
Staffing levels at Dove Healthcare - Spooner exceed national averages, with 4.37 total nursing hours per resident per day — compared to the national average of 3.8 hours. RN coverage of 0.98 hours per resident per day also exceeds the national average of 0.7 hours.
Recent inspections identified 38 deficiencies at Dove Healthcare - Spooner.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

How This Grade Was Calculated
This facility's grade of D is based on a score of 48 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:
- Overall CMS Rating: 2★ → 16 pts (max 40)
- Health Inspection Rating: 2★ → 10 pts (max 25)
- Staffing Rating: 4★ → 16 pts (max 20)
- Quality Measures Rating: 2★ → 6 pts (max 15)
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
